Problems solved by technology

Based on the implementation of the comprehensive application test section project of solar power generation surface technology in the expressway and the follow-up observation in the later stage, it was found that the positive and negative MC4 plugs from the photovoltaic module board were directly buried in the road materials filled in the power trench, It is not conducive to later maintenance and maintenance, and it is easy to cause damage to the positive and negative MC4 plugs during power trench filling and maintenance construction
In addition, when it rains, there will be water in the groove, and the rainwater will infiltrate from the connection of the positive and negative MC4 plugs, which will easily cause the positive and negative MC4 plugs to heat up or short circuit, seriously affecting the stability and durability of the positive and negative MC4 plugs. sex
After investigation, there is no special junction box and installation method for solar power generation surface power trenches on the market. Therefore, it is very necessary to design a junction box and installation method for solar power generation surface power trenches. , so, how to design a junction box and installation method for use in the power trench of the solar power generation surface has become a problem we need to solve at present

Abstract

The invention provides a junction box used in a power trench of a solar power generation pavement and an installation method. The junction box includes an arc-shaped bottom plate, a top plate, a long-side panel, a short-side panel opposite to the long-side panel, a first side plate and a second side plate. The arc-shaped bottom plate is inwardly tangent to the long-side panel, the short-side panel, the first side plate and the second side plate. The top plate is hermetically connected with the long-side panel, the short-side panel, the first side plate and the second side plate. The first sideplate and the second side plate are provided with through holes. Heat shrinkable sleeves are arranged on the outer edges of the through holes. The installation method of the junction box comprises the steps of junction box fixing, junction box opening, junction box threading, connecting of positive and negative MC4 plugs in series, junction box closing, junction box sealing, and junction box embedding. The junction box used in the power trench of the solar power generation pavement has the advantages of simple structure, convenient use and high practicability. The installation method of the junction box is simple and easy to operate and learn.
